Welcome!

Join our community of MMO enthusiasts and game developers! By registering, you'll gain access to discussions on the latest developments in MMO server files and collaborate with like-minded individuals. Join us today and unlock the potential of MMO server development!

Join Today!

AION 4.6 retail server file (Re-post)

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
In your's DB not exists needed procedures, download correct data from my on Server section file SQLDATA.RAR U need "aion_log.bak" for implementation

I see, but when I downloaded Yandex version, I can't not find aion_gm_Backup_Date.bak in the DATA files in the download. Is this Aion_gm. Is this file not required usually (I'm assuming all that info is contained in the supplied aion_log.bak file)

Watch at this moment to see what File I'm talking about.





In your's DB not exists needed procedures, download correct data from my on Server section file SQLDATA.RAR U need "aion_log.bak" for implementation

I see, but when I downloaded Yandex version, I can't not find aion_gm_Backup_Date.bak in the DATA files in the download. Is this Aion_gm. Is this file not required usually (I'm assuming all that info is contained in the supplied aion_log.bak file)

Watch at this moment to see what File I'm talking about.



Also, seems that GM.txt and the bin file are missing in the Yandex upload

GM.txt missing.PNG - AION 4.6 retail server file (Re-post) - RaGEZONE Forums

I only have exe and cmd files
 

Attachments

You must be registered for see attachments list
Initiate Mage
Joined
Nov 28, 2021
Messages
2
Reaction score
0
Hi there! Installed this server, but got some nasty error. When I tried buy (or sell) something from NPC as GM - nothing happens... Its occur only on GM characters so far, non-GM players are unaffected.
Ofcouse "gm_no_trade" command was used, its even registed by client with message "Deactivate BPT_TRADE_RESTRICT", but somehow has no effect. Log shows me "C_BUY_SELL: builder (1, Chartest) tries to buy/sell". Is anyone knows how to fix it?
 
Skilled Illusionist
Joined
Aug 16, 2007
Messages
343
Reaction score
263
Hi there! Installed this server, but got some nasty error. When I tried buy (or sell) something from NPC as GM - nothing happens... Its occur only on GM characters so far, non-GM players are unaffected.
Ofcouse "gm_no_trade" command was used, its even registed by client with message "Deactivate BPT_TRADE_RESTRICT", but somehow has no effect. Log shows me "C_BUY_SELL: builder (1, Chartest) tries to buy/sell". Is anyone knows how to fix it?

All GM characters are heavily limited on buying/selling/trading actions by NCSoft itself code-wise. You should not use a GM characters for trading and selling but rather the GM Panel since it can be audited.
 
Initiate Mage
Joined
Nov 28, 2021
Messages
2
Reaction score
0
All GM characters are heavily limited on buying/selling/trading actions by NCSoft itself code-wise. You should not use a GM characters for trading and selling but rather the GM Panel since it can be audited.
Oh, that a shame... But anyway huge thx for answering.
 
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
Hey, so, I resetup the server with TieLei's upload, using Server4.6, but when I try to add aiongm_ur to own the database, it throws these errors:

DB Owner Error.PNG - AION 4.6 retail server file (Re-post) - RaGEZONE Forums

This is a fresh server, haven't set up anything yet.

The only mistake I made was making a aion_gm account, but I deleted that, and it shouldn't affect this error.

UPDATE: Also, my last server is now inaccessible, thanks to becoming raw data when accidentally making the drive it was on a microsoft boot tool drive. I still have to get into ubuntu and "Unraw" the files so they can be read by windows (I think copying and pasting would work, but not sure, I only know that certain programs that recover raw data can do this, and I was told that I can use linux os to read raw data)



In your's DB not exists needed procedures, download correct data from my on Server section file SQLDATA.RAR U need "aion_log.bak" for implementation

TieLay, your server on Yandex has a problem, at least, on my pc. User Aiongm_ur, on this new pc, is already in the db of Aion_log, and attempting to add "AionGM_Ur" to the DB will result in an error every time. Do you have a DB of Aion_log without the aiongm_ur?
 

Attachments

You must be registered for see attachments list
Newbie Spellweaver
Joined
Aug 7, 2021
Messages
17
Reaction score
7
Hey, so, I resetup the server with TieLei's upload, using Server4.6, but when I try to add aiongm_ur to own the database, it throws these errors:

View attachment 170700

This is a fresh server, haven't set up anything yet.

The only mistake I made was making a aion_gm account, but I deleted that, and it shouldn't affect this error.

UPDATE: Also, my last server is now inaccessible, thanks to becoming raw data when accidentally making the drive it was on a microsoft boot tool drive. I still have to get into ubuntu and "Unraw" the files so they can be read by windows (I think copying and pasting would work, but not sure, I only know that certain programs that recover raw data can do this, and I was told that I can use linux os to read raw data)





TieLay, your server on Yandex has a problem, at least, on my pc. User Aiongm_ur, on this new pc, is already in the db of Aion_log, and attempting to add "AionGM_Ur" to the DB will result in an error every time. Do you have a DB of Aion_log without the aiongm_ur?


As far I understand, your Gm server cannot find tables in Aion_log DB. I noticed that one of the .bak files has schema aiongm_ur (actually same as dbo but named differently). So, the schema should be named dbo. I suggest you delete completely your Aion_log and try with the attached aion_log.bak ( ). Of course, remember to change your db connection settings in TBL_WORLD_SERVER_INFO tables.

Another question that I do not really understand, why are you adding new user for DB connection. sa login works perfectly.
 
Last edited:
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
As far I understand, your Gm server cannot find tables in Aion_log DB. I noticed that one of the .bak files has schema aiongm_ur (actually same as dbo but named differently). So, the schema should be named dbo. I suggest you delete completely your Aion_log and try with the attached aion_log.bak ( ). Of course, remember to change your db connection settings in TBL_WORLD_SERVER_INFO tables.

Another question that I do not really understand, why are you adding new user for DB connection. sa login works perfectly.

I don't have a aion_gm.bak db on my usable hard drive. It used to be on my hard drive that went raw, although, but since it went raw, I cannot access it via normal means.

Every other download I've found has only aion_log.bak. The video I'm watching, this one, , tells me to use aion_log as the gm database (actually, it uses aion_gm.bak, but since I don't have that anymore, I'm using aion_log, like it renames aion_gm.bak as, which I don't understand why.)

is the exact moment he puts in the gm server as the log.

In addition, he adds aiongm_ur as a user and makes them a DBO owner for all the servers. As this page's tutorial shows, there is none of that, but I tried it anyway, but even with your upload, it still fails. I found the TBL_WORLD_SERVER_INFO, no problem, changing the settings inside it was easy. The video also covered that part.

Major Update: Watch here if your also stuck on this (tho I doubt you are silly enough to skip steps)

I missed that step and performing it worked and put the dbo ownership on the aion_log.



New update:



Where do I acquire these files, or are these not neccessary? Because my L2AuthD.exe doesn't open, it throws an error with weird letters/characters

L2 Authentication D error.PNG - AION 4.6 retail server file (Re-post) - RaGEZONE Forums
 

Attachments

You must be registered for see attachments list
Last edited:
Newbie Spellweaver
Joined
Aug 7, 2021
Messages
17
Reaction score
7
I don't have a aion_gm.bak db on my usable hard drive. It used to be on my hard drive that went raw, although, but since it went raw, I cannot access it via normal means.

Every other download I've found has only aion_log.bak. The video I'm watching, this one, , tells me to use aion_log as the gm database (actually, it uses aion_gm.bak, but since I don't have that anymore, I'm using aion_log, like it renames aion_gm.bak as, which I don't understand why.)

is the exact moment he puts in the gm server as the log.

In addition, he adds aiongm_ur as a user and makes them a DBO owner for all the servers. As this page's tutorial shows, there is none of that, but I tried it anyway, but even with your upload, it still fails. I found the TBL_WORLD_SERVER_INFO, no problem, changing the settings inside it was easy. The video also covered that part.

Major Update: Watch here if your also stuck on this (tho I doubt you are silly enough to skip steps)

I missed that step and performing it worked and put the dbo ownership on the aion_log.



New update:



Where do I acquire these files, or are these not neccessary? Because my L2AuthD.exe doesn't open, it throws an error with weird letters/characters

View attachment 170701

Forget about this video that you're referring to. He is working with original Chinese packs. If you want to set up a server like he did, try to find original Chinese packs, even through it is completely unnecessary. The steps that you are trying to do are already done in aion_log.bak of this thread. Basically, everything you need to do is to carefully follow the instructions on the first page. I don't understand why it is so difficult just to restore db and edit your connection strings
 
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
Forget about this video that you're referring to. He is working with original Chinese packs. If you want to set up a server like he did, try to find original Chinese packs, even through it is completely unnecessary. The steps that you are trying to do are already done in aion_log.bak of this thread. Basically, everything you need to do is to carefully follow the instructions on the first page. I don't understand why it is so difficult just to restore db and edit your connection strings

I think I'm missing L2Conn.dsn file.

I only have the said Dsn files:

No L2Conn.PNG - AION 4.6 retail server file (Re-post) - RaGEZONE Forums


I believe that's why I'm getting this error message, because it's not finding L2Conn when opening the L2AuthD
L2 Authentication D error.PNG - AION 4.6 retail server file (Re-post) - RaGEZONE Forums
 

Attachments

You must be registered for see attachments list
Last edited:
Master Summoner
Joined
May 25, 2020
Messages
525
Reaction score
233
I think I'm missing L2Conn.dsn file.

I only have the said Dsn files:

View attachment 170702


I believe that's why I'm getting this error message, because it's not finding L2Conn when opening the L2AuthD
View attachment 170703

Lol im still try to understand what you guys try to do .... your odbc are ok till that time till you setup them under correct db and its dosnt realy matter what you named them AionAccounts or L2conn .......

L2conn.dns
[ODBC]
DRIVER=SQL Server Native Client 11.0
UID=sa
LANGUAGE=us_english
DATABASE=AionAccounts
WSID=XREN
APP=L2AuthD
SERVER=127.0.0.1

AionAccounts.dns
[ODBC]
DRIVER=SQL Server Native Client 11.0
UID=sa
LANGUAGE=us_english
DATABASE=AionAccounts
WSID=XREN
APP=AionAccounts
SERVER=127.0.0.1

Like i say before Don't try to make that for yourself more complicated and start from updating first and . then if that not help be sure maybe its something wrong with exe because I'm sure 100% this L2AuthD its crappy one.
and one more thing what i mention long time ."If you cant manage with simple setup server this files are not for you Couse there is many work with this files to make it perfect and i truly believe you will not fix by yourself . So if you only try to play with that server and test them its ok but not for live server specially without any knowledge .
good luck
 
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
Lol im still try to understand what you guys try to do .... your odbc are ok till that time till you setup them under correct db and its dosnt realy matter what you named them AionAccounts or L2conn .......

L2conn.dns
[ODBC]
DRIVER=SQL Server Native Client 11.0
UID=sa
LANGUAGE=us_english
DATABASE=AionAccounts
WSID=XREN
APP=L2AuthD
SERVER=127.0.0.1

AionAccounts.dns
[ODBC]
DRIVER=SQL Server Native Client 11.0
UID=sa
LANGUAGE=us_english
DATABASE=AionAccounts
WSID=XREN
APP=AionAccounts
SERVER=127.0.0.1

Like i say before Don't try to make that for yourself more complicated and start from updating first and . then if that not help be sure maybe its something wrong with exe because I'm sure 100% this L2AuthD its crappy one.
and one more thing what i mention long time ."If you cant manage with simple setup server this files are not for you Couse there is many work with this files to make it perfect and i truly believe you will not fix by yourself . So if you only try to play with that server and test them its ok but not for live server specially without any knowledge .
good luck

I didn't realize that L2Conn was actually AionAccounts. Sorry. I am only using this as a test server, not a live server. I don't intend to make it live, I am only wanting to play it as a test. So, yeah, it's ok for me I guess? Or maybe not?

I think the L2AuthD I have is bugged, but it's the only one I know of that's around. It's from Yandex, and I don't see any alternatives, other than to get on my old drive somehow and get the usable one, which, is in RAW format, meaning, only recovering it with recovery software or booting Ubuntu/Linux software will fix it, the latter I don't have the CD or USB drive to do a live boot right now, and the former, I would have to pay for said recovery software, getting a usb drive would be cheaper and more convenient, as I don't own a credit card or debit card to purchase said recovery software...

Or perhaps, someone could upload a Working L2AuthD.exe file?

EDIT: Found a working L2AuthD.exe file in AionBrasil.

EDIT2: So, I got an error message that probably indicates that the Server table or DB connection string is wrong, but I may be wrong

42000:[Microsoft][ODBC SQL Server DRiver][SQL Server]Could not find stored procedure 'Ap_GetServers'.
42000:[Microsoft][ODBC SQL Server DRiver][SQL Server]Could not find stored procedure 'Ap_SetServerStatus'.

These two errors, along with the following errors

Server load Fail, please check server table or DB connection string

Tell me two things:

1) The Stored Procedure 'Ap_GetServers' doesn't exist, probably a Microsoft SQL Server 2017 DEV problem
2) The DB Connection String or Server Table is incorrect.

Which one is it?
 
Last edited:
Master Summoner
Joined
May 25, 2020
Messages
525
Reaction score
233
I didn't realize that L2Conn was actually AionAccounts. Sorry. I am only using this as a test server, not a live server. I don't intend to make it live, I am only wanting to play it as a test. So, yeah, it's ok for me I guess? Or maybe not?

I think the L2AuthD I have is bugged, but it's the only one I know of that's around. It's from Yandex, and I don't see any alternatives, other than to get on my old drive somehow and get the usable one, which, is in RAW format, meaning, only recovering it with recovery software or booting Ubuntu/Linux software will fix it, the latter I don't have the CD or USB drive to do a live boot right now, and the former, I would have to pay for said recovery software, getting a usb drive would be cheaper and more convenient, as I don't own a credit card or debit card to purchase said recovery software...

Or perhaps, someone could upload a Working L2AuthD.exe file?

EDIT: Found a working L2AuthD.exe file in AionBrasil.

EDIT2: So, I got an error message that probably indicates that the Server table or DB connection string is wrong, but I may be wrong

42000:[Microsoft][ODBC SQL Server DRiver][SQL Server]Could not find stored procedure 'Ap_GetServers'.
42000:[Microsoft][ODBC SQL Server DRiver][SQL Server]Could not find stored procedure 'Ap_SetServerStatus'.

These two errors, along with the following errors

Server load Fail, please check server table or DB connection string

Tell me two things:

1) The Stored Procedure 'Ap_GetServers' doesn't exist, probably a Microsoft SQL Server 2017 DEV problem
2) The DB Connection String or Server Table is incorrect.

Which one is it?

If you use his L2authD why you not take his aionaccounts db and check ? :D
sthaporn12 - AION 4.6 retail server file (Re-post) - RaGEZONE Forums
 
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
If you use his L2authD why you not take his aionaccounts db and check ? :D
sthaporn12 - AION 4.6 retail server file (Re-post) - RaGEZONE Forums

Where'd you get that aionaccounts db he had? I don't see it on any page, I've must've looked three times by now.

There is no Data Sources anywhere in his Server Files. :(

EDIT: Found it on another thread

However, Even by using his supplied aionaccounts db, I still get the same error at times, and at other times, I get an error "Communication Link Failure". By reading online, this is an overload, maybe because I have 2 SQL Servers created. Also, I cannot get the L2AuthD and other programs to allow me to reinput the password and data to connect, maybe this is the actual problem... so... how do I get the program to allow me to reinput the passwords?

EDIT 2: I found out that the problem was that I didn't name AionAccounts.dsn correctly. Upon adding a new dsn connection, L2Conn, and connecting it to AionAccounts db, both L2AuthD and AuthGate worked! I'll post updates as I go along.
 
Last edited:
Master Summoner
Joined
May 25, 2020
Messages
525
Reaction score
233
Where'd you get that aionaccounts db he had? I don't see it on any page, I've must've looked three times by now.

There is no Data Sources anywhere in his Server Files. :(

EDIT: Found it on another thread

However, Even by using his supplied aionaccounts db, I still get the same error at times, and at other times, I get an error "Communication Link Failure". By reading online, this is an overload, maybe because I have 2 SQL Servers created. Also, I cannot get the L2AuthD and other programs to allow me to reinput the password and data to connect, maybe this is the actual problem... so... how do I get the program to allow me to reinput the passwords?


By the way if you use something different then sql 2017 you will broke procedures or exporting db in same weird way ...
 
Newbie Spellweaver
Joined
Apr 14, 2021
Messages
83
Reaction score
4
By the way if you use something different then sql 2017 you will broke procedures or exporting db in same weird way ...

I use SQL Server 2017 Dev with the said databases. I'm getting closer.
 
Newbie Spellweaver
Joined
Feb 12, 2019
Messages
24
Reaction score
3
Can someone help? I search in MSSQL procedure to check CharName and CreateChar in World Database (insert). Need fix accept Russian/China/Other Special Symbol to nikname char.
 
Back
Top